Got a problem with mice in your home?

The mere presence of rodents like rats and mice is sure cringy knowing that they are harbingers of diseases and can impose huge health risks to family and pets.

Mice is a huge nuisance in a household environment. They depend on the rubbish for it is among the sources of their food and they are able to flourish in drains, sewers and unsanitary places where they pick-up germs that are the primary cause of diseases.

Rats and mice moves these germs by depositing infected urine or excrement all throughout the premises like on surface levels, textures and floor coverings, or by gnawing individuals and household pets.

In addition to being a major pest because they spread illness, rodents and mice can likewise make damage to furnishings, entryways, skirtings, upholstery, books, food and other packaging, and are known to cause home fires in the wake of biting through electrical links.

Rats and mice differ in sizemice being much smaller than rats. Ground and roof rats are similar in size. In Australia, there are a number of introduced (feral) rodents which are pests around homes and outbuildings.

Mice can reproduce rapidly and will do more harm to your house, business and furniture by gnawing on things. They will mess around with meals and things by defecating and urinating on it, leaving it contaminated. Their droppings have been ensnared as potential asthma triggers in children.

House mice or mus domesticus are lively, lasting throughout the entire year, which implies you may discover them attacking your house or business whenever. Its habits typically include ground living and tunneling, yet regularly climb. It will eat around three (3) grams of food every day and can get by with no excess water. They will drink up to three (3) ml daily if their eating regimen is particularly dry.

How to keep mice under control in your home

Mice require a food source, refuge and easy access. They select dry, warm areas in which they may be no longer disturbed and may build nests.

There are numerous approaches to help monitor mice in your home or business units. Here’s a couple:

  • Food sanitation – be mindful so as not to pull mice with food. Food should be put away in metal or plastic compartments. Regularly wash under stoves, coolers and pantries.
  • Doors – fit bristle (or brush) strips to the base of doors to save you access, especially in older houses wherein the door match might not be snug
  • Holes – these are often made in exterior walls for cables and pipes; consider that old pipework holes and ensure they are sealed too
  • Air bricks and vents – protect those with greatest galvanised cable net, mainly if they are damaged
  • Eaves – fix damaged roofing and use twine mesh to seal gaps
  • Vegetation – trim tree branches lower back from the home and wherein viable keep away from plants growing up the sides of your private home. Overgrown plants near the Walls will provide mice shield and ability to perform nesting sites.
  • Lawns – keep grass mown quick to reduce refuge and seeds for meals. Ideally depart a gap among the building foundations and the yard.

Detecting Mice Problems

To confirm if you are experiencing mice problems at home or in business, here are indicative signs that there is an infestation:

  • Droppings – since they are cousins with rats, mice leave hints of the waste droppings which looks like chocolate sprinkles and littler than rat droppings, which can be moved in one area. On the off chance that you find one, DO NOT touch as you’ll be susceptible to gain illnesses.
  • Chewed up packed stuff or items – this is apparent as you might discover some chewed up pieces of things like papers or even the surfaces of your furniture.
  • Noise – obviously, you may hear scratching and squeaking in your walls or on your rooftop particularly during the day which mice are generally dynamic.

Other signs that there is a mice infestation:

  • Pee and unmistakable rancid odor
  • Smear marks – these are usually greasy marks left on areas where they rub their skin accompanied by dirt and fur
  • Ripped food packages

Setting Traps and Baits

Traps are a powerful defence. This is an effective method as well to catch live rodents which are pestering all over the area. In fact, we just don’t establish traps and baits like what we see in cartoons. There are right ways about how to do this.

For traps, there are actually two types: the sticky ones and the spring-loaded. Sticky traps can offer success by entrapping the mouse living though it also has its downside. CDC stated that live trapped mice can urinate out panic and mice urine can spread diseases.

For the spring-loaded trap, you need to set a bait to lure them, a slice of cheese for example. After preparing the trap, it’s very important to put the trap perpendicular to a wall (like a T). Lie these traps where you think there’s a lot of mouse activity.
